As myself and my Husband toured the School on our prospective parents visit, we noticed the good ICT facilities (an important aspect as my husband is a IT Professional!), we liked the fact that the School also teaches both French and Spanish languages. We were also pleasantly surprised by the extensive grounds of the School, due to its locality. Most importantly, St Matthew’s School is a Church School, which has close links with its namesake Church, of which the family are members.
I feel that our Son Sebastian has joined a caring Christian community, that also includes its multi-faith multicultural families, and settled in quickly to the School. I have no doubt that through the dedication of the staff that Sebastian will be given the support he needs to achieve his full potential. He has already recognised an ambition to become a pilot, at Year 1. I have felt reassured of Sebastian’s progress so far apart from his progress report, through verbal contact with his teacher, feeling that I able to arrange a appointment when I am concerned about any area. He has received steady support with his reading and writing, that has included home study. He has joined a Football after school club, run by Redhill Town FC, which he is enjoying.
What I have liked most about St Matthew’s is the dedication of its staff, including the Headteacher, and the strong Christian ethos that is transparent throughout the School.
